Hellen Gravely is the former owner of The Last Resort hotel and the secondary villain of Luigi's Mansion 3, delighted to work under King Boo's command, free once again thanks to her help, to carry out his evil plan
Hellen Gravely appears very fixated on maintaining appearances. This vanity leads her to powder her face incredibly often. Under the powder, however, lies a less refined and youthful visage. When outraged, the ghost's eyes gape and her face takes on a wrinkled and gaunt appearance. Her hair, which is typically styled in an imposing bun, becomes heavy and tangled.

Gideon Gordon Graves is the main antagonist of Bryan Lee O'Malley's Scott Pilgrim franchise.
Gideon's appearance is mostly the same as it was in the comics, being a fair-skinned man with thick, mid-length black hair and thick, rectangular glasses that sometimes obscure his eyes. His main outfit is a white suit with black trousers & tie, a red shirt, and white shoes.

The ingame bestiary description:
Halves, or Thumpers, are a highly aggressive, carnivorous species of the order Chondrichthyes. Their skeletons are cartilaginous, giving their bodies a stretchy and rubbery quality. Their name comes from the fact that they must eat their bottom legs in order to escape the shell of their hatched egg; their bottom legs are hardly functional to begin with. Their arms, or front legs, are very strong, and they occasionally use them to stomp prey. They can reach great speeds in a straight line.
They are relentless hunters, typically at the top of their food chain. Their main weaknesses are their intelligence and complete lack of hearing. If you come across a thumper, your best means of survival are leaving its line of sight, as it is slower around corners and can't easily track prey.

One of the newer additions to Trevor's roster of cryptids who deserve some love. Right off the bat, this thing is awful to look at in the best way possible. It's a mimicry hunter, having a seemingly normal human face that could fool someone from a distance or if you simply aren't paying close attention. But then you see that its closed "eyes" aren't its actual eyes and the real ones are small black dots that sit above the false ones (which are supposed to be its nostrils).
Its all uncanny as hell. The lifeless "face", its mouth being directly below said "face" and having this crooked grin to it, the oddly colored and wrinkly skin, the severe lack of hair, and the way that its limbs are positioned as it crawls on all fours (as its design was inspired by crickets and toads).
On slide 5, we get an illustration of one of the females of this species. They have an even bigger and more messed up jaw and possibly hold a more bipedal stance than the males since the female is seen standing straight here. Trevor had this to say about them: "one female can host multiple males in service to her. they've been known to fully clear out neglected retirement homes across the southwest united states and maintain them as nests for years. no one visits"
These things hunt in nursing and retirement homes. How they get there in the first place is unknown. For all we know they could just... spontaneously manifest within them one day. But when they do, they'll pretend to be one of the patients there, even imitating beeping medical equipment as they lay under the covers. Once the act is dropped? You're swallowed alive (the teeth seem to be just for show) and everyone that has ever known you forget that you ever existed at all. Every living person within a retirement home could disappear and the world would move on without notice for several days, weeks, months, or maybe forever. Some interesting ties to dementia right there, especially considering where they hunt.
